التشغيل السريع: إنشاء عنوان IP عام باستخدام مدخل PowerShell

في هذا التشغيل السريع، ستتعلم كيفية إنشاء عنوان IP عام ل Azure. يتم استخدام عناوين IP العامة في Azure للاتصالات العامة بموارد Azure. تتوفر عناوين IP العامة في وحدتي وحدة حفظ المخزون: أساسي وقياسي. يتوفر مستويان من عناوين IP العامة: إقليمي وعمومي. يتم تعيين تفضيل التوجيه لعنوان IP عام عند إنشائه. توجيه إنترنت وتوجيه شبكة Microsoft هي الخيارات المتوفرة.

Diagram of an example use of a public IP address. A public IP address is assigned to a load balancer.

المتطلبات الأساسية

إذا اخترت تثبيت PowerShell واستخدمته محليًا، فستتطلب هذه المقالة إصدار الوحدة Azure PowerShell 5.4.1 أو إصدارًا أحدث. بادر بتشغيل Get-Module -ListAvailable Az للعثور على الإصدار المثبت. إذا كنت بحاجة إلى الترقية، فراجع تثبيت الوحدة النمطية Azure PowerShell. في حالة تشغيل PowerShell محليًا، فأنت بحاجة أيضًا إلى تشغيل Connect-AzAccount لإنشاء اتصال مع Azure.

إنشاء مجموعة موارد

مجموعة موارد Azure هي حاوية منطقية يتم بها نشر موارد Azure وإدارتها.

إنشاء مجموعة موارد مع New-AzResourceGroup المُسمى QuickStartCreateIP-rg في موقع eastus2.

$rg =@{
    Name = 'QuickStartCreateIP-rg'
    Location = 'eastus2'
}
New-AzResourceGroup @rg

إنشاء عنوان IP عام

إشعار

يوصى بعنوان IP عام SKU قياسي لأحمال العمل الإنتاجية. لمزيد من المعلومات حول SKUs، راجع عناوين IP العامة.

يعمل الأمر التالي مع الإصدار 4.5.0 من الوحدة النمطية Az.Network أو إصدار أحدث. لمزيد من المعلومات عن وحدات Powershell المستخدمة حالياً، يُرجى الرجوع إلى وثائق PowerShellGet.

في هذا القسم، يمكنك إنشاء IP عام مع مناطق. يمكن أن تكون عناوين IP العامة متكررةً في المنطقة أو نطاقية.

استخدم New-AzPublicIpAddress لإنشاء عنوان IPv4 عام متكرر للمنطقة باسم myStandardPublicIP في QuickStartCreateIP-rg.

لإنشاء عنوان IPv6، بادر بتعديل المعلمة --IpAddressVersion إلى IPv6.

$ip = @{
    Name = 'myStandardPublicIP'
    ResourceGroupName = 'QuickStartCreateIP-rg'
    Location = 'eastus2'
    Sku = 'Standard'
    AllocationMethod = 'Static'
    IpAddressVersion = 'IPv4'
    Zone = 1,2,3
}
New-AzPublicIpAddress @ip

هام

بالنسبة لوحدات Az.Network الأقدم من 4.5.0، بادر بتشغيل الأمر أعلاه دون تحديد معلمة منطقة لإنشاء عنوان IP متكرر في المنطقة.

إنشاء عنوان IP نطاقي أو بلا منطقة

في هذا القسم، ستتعلم كيفية إنشاء عنوان IP عام نطاقي أو بدون منطقة.

لإنشاء عنوان IPv4 عام قياسي في المنطقة 2 باسم myStandardPublicIP-zonal في QuickStartCreateIP-rg، استخدم الأمر التالي.

لإنشاء عنوان IPv6، بادر بتعديل المعلمة --IpAddressVersion إلى IPv6.

$ip = @{
    Name = 'myStandardPublicIP-zonal'
    ResourceGroupName = 'QuickStartCreateIP-rg'
    Location = 'eastus2'
    Sku = 'Standard'
    AllocationMethod = 'Static'
    IpAddressVersion = 'IPv4'
    Zone = 2
}
New-AzPublicIpAddress @ip

إشعار

الخيارات المذكورة أعلاه للمناطق هي فقط تحديدات صالحة في المناطق ذات مناطق التوفر.

تفضيلات ومستويات التوجيه

تدعم عناوين IPv4 العامة الثابتة SKU القياسية تفضيل التوجيه أو ميزة المستوى العالمي.

بشكل افتراضي، يتم تعيين تفضيل التوجيه لعناوين IP العامة إلى شبكة Microsoft، والتي توفر نسبة استخدام الشبكة عبر شبكة المنطقة الواسعة العمومية من Microsoft للمستخدم.

اختيار الإنترنت يقلل من السفر على شبكة Microsoft، بدلاً من ذلك باستخدام شبكة ISP لتسليم حركة المرور بمعدل الأمثل من حيث التكلفة.

لمزيد من المعلومات حول تفضيل التوجيه، راجع ما هو تفضيل التوجيه (معاينة)؟

يُنشئ الأمر عنوان IPv4 عامًا جديدًا متكررًا في المنطقة مع تفضيل توجيه من النوع إنترنت:

## Create IP tag for Internet and Routing Preference. ##
$tag = @{
    IpTagType = 'RoutingPreference'
    Tag = 'Internet'   
}
$ipTag = New-AzPublicIpTag @tag

## Create IP. ##
$ip = @{
    Name = 'myStandardPublicIP-RP'
    ResourceGroupName = 'QuickStartCreateIP-rg'
    Location = 'eastus2'
    Sku = 'Standard'
    AllocationMethod = 'Static'
    IpAddressVersion = 'IPv4'
    IpTag = $ipTag
    Zone = 1,2,3   
}
New-AzPublicIpAddress @ip

تنظيف الموارد

عند الانتهاء من استخدام الجهاز الظاهري وعنوان IP العام، احذف مجموعة الموارد وجميع الموارد التي تحتوي عليها باستخدام Remove-AzResourceGroup.

Remove-AzResourceGroup -Name 'TutorVMRoutePref-rg'

الخطوات التالية

تقدم إلى المقالة التالية لمعرفة كيفية إنشاء بادئة IP عامة: